Is a more powerful automatic door motor always better? Common misconceptions when selecting an automatic door motor

When selecting an automatic door system, many people focus on motor power, assuming that a more powerful motor automatically means greater durability and more reliable operation. But is a more powerful automatic door motor always better? In reality, the performance of an automatic door system is determined by much more than motor output alone. It depends on how well the controller, drive mechanism, sensors, and all other components work together as an integrated system. This article explains why choosing the right motor is always more important than simply choosing the most powerful one.

Is a more powerful automatic door motor always better?

This is one of the most common misconceptions when selecting an automatic door system. From an engineering perspective, however, the answer is no. A high-power motor does not necessarily deliver better performance if it is not matched to the door weight, operating frequency, and the overall drive system.

In practice, the motor is responsible only for generating the driving force. Smooth operation, safety, service life, and overall system efficiency depend equally on the controller, guide rail, rollers, sensors, and how all these components interact. The motor is only one part of the drive system

The motor is often considered the “heart” of an automatic door because it generates the force required to move the door panels. However, even an excellent motor cannot deliver optimum performance if the remaining components are not properly integrated.

A complete automatic door operator typically consists of:

  • Brushless DC motor
  • Controller
  • Encoder for position and speed detection
  • Timing belt
  • Pulley
  • Guide rail
  • Rollers
  • Activation and safety sensors

Each component performs a different function, yet they operate as one coordinated system. If any single component fails to perform correctly, the performance of the entire system can be affected.

This also demonstrates why the question “Is a more powerful automatic door motor always better?” is not an appropriate criterion for evaluating an automatic door system. What truly matters is selecting a motor that matches the required door load and is optimized as part of the complete drive system.

The controller is the true “brain” of an automatic door

While the motor generates movement, the controller serves as the central processing unit of the entire system. It continuously receives information from the encoder and sensors to calculate operating speed, driving force, door holding time, and the appropriate response whenever an obstacle is detected. As a result, the door accelerates, decelerates, and stops precisely where intended, producing smooth movement while reducing stress on both the motor and the drive mechanism.

In its latest generations of automatic door systems, NABCO incorporates CAN (Controller Area Network) technology, allowing all system devices to exchange information quickly and accurately. This communication network supports self-diagnostics, continuous system monitoring, and enhanced operational reliability, especially in high-traffic facilities.

Guide rails and rollers determine long-term mechanical durability

An automatic door operating thousands of cycles every day places most of its mechanical load on the guide rail and rollers. To minimize wear, NABCO uses high-strength aluminum guide rails with stainless-steel contact surfaces, combined with polyurethane rollers that reduce vibration, operating noise, and abrasion. The anti-derailment mechanism also keeps the door panels moving smoothly while preventing them from coming off the track during operation.

Although these components may appear relatively simple, they have a significant impact on the long-term durability of the entire door system, particularly in buildings with heavy pedestrian traffic.

Sensors ensure safe and accurate operation

The safety of an automatic door depends not only on its ability to stop when encountering an obstacle but also on its ability to accurately detect people or objects within the operating area.

Many NABCO automatic door systems utilize multi-zone infrared sensors together with presence sensors to ensure that the door opens only when appropriate while minimizing the risk of collision.

On some of the latest models, the system also performs automatic sensor status checks after every operating cycle, further improving operational reliability. This capability is particularly important in hospitals, cleanrooms, airports, and other facilities with stringent safety requirements.

Every building requires a different drive solution

This is precisely why the question “Is a more powerful automatic door motor always better?” does not have a universal answer.

The objective is not to select the most powerful motor available, but to choose the correct motor capacity, system configuration, and drive solution for the actual operating conditions.

For example, automatic doors in airports and shopping malls must withstand continuous operation with extremely heavy pedestrian traffic. Hospital doors, on the other hand, prioritize infection control, airtight performance, and integration with fire alarm and access control systems.

To meet these diverse requirements, NABCO offers specialized solutions including:

  • Automatic sliding doors for shopping malls, airports, hotels, and office buildings
  • GT-1175 Breakout automatic sliding doors for high-traffic entrances, providing a wider emergency escape opening during evacuation
  • GT-8300 automatic swing door operator for heavy doors, supporting integration with fire alarm systems, access control, and emergency escape functions
  • Airtight doors and specialized hospital doors designed to meet stringent requirements for airtightness, infection control, and reliable operation in operating rooms and cleanrooms

Selecting the appropriate solution from the outset allows the entire door system to achieve maximum performance while extending its service life throughout the building lifecycle.

High-quality equipment must be matched with the right solution

Even the highest-quality automatic door system cannot perform optimally if the site survey, system design, and installation are not carried out correctly. Before selecting equipment, factors such as door weight, opening dimensions, operating frequency, environmental conditions, and integration with other building systems should all be carefully evaluated. These considerations determine the most suitable operator model, drive configuration, and safety devices rather than simply choosing the largest automatic door motor available.

Conclusion

As discussed above, the belief that a more powerful automatic door motor is always better is a common misconception. The true performance of an automatic door system depends not on maximum motor power but on the proper integration of the motor, controller, drive mechanism, sensors, and the actual operating environment.
